John Miliauskas
Owner and Designer
John Miliauskas recently concluded a successful 20 year career as Director of Athletic Bands at Towson University (Towson, MD) where he directed the Marching Band, Pep Band, and Concert Band. Previously, he spent 17 years teaching instrumental music at the middle and elementary school levels.
Growing up with a band director as his father (Lake-Lehman High School, PA), John has spent his entire life immersed in instrumental music and the marching activity. Throughout his career, he has designed drills for countless successful high school marching bands, drum and bugle corps, and indoor ensembles of all sizes. His work has ranged from basic to advanced-level programs for both competitive and noncompetitive bands.
John’s designs have reached national audiences, including five drills that were performed in the Macy’s Thanksgiving Day Parade on NBC. John holds a Masters of Music in Music Education from West Chester University (West Chester, PA) and continues to serve the marching arts community as a sought-after designer, adjudicator, consultant, and clinician.
